Folk artists perform a unique form of folk dance "roulianxiang" of Tujia ethnic group in Lichuan City, central China's Hubei Province, May 30, 2017. The performer of "roulianxiang" usually bares to the waist and uses the palm to beat the body parts, such as forehead, shoulder, face, arm, elbow, waist and legs. A rhythmic sound is generated from these movements. This unique folk dance was listed as China's national intangible cultural heritage in 2008. (Xinhua/Xiong Yichao)
